If the momentum is increased by 20 percent then k.E increases by

Answer:

KE=p²/2m

ans : 44%

Explanation:

Here I'm assuming that mass is constant.

U may be knowing that KE=p²/2m

Now we know that p' = 1.2p

Clearly KE' = 1.44KE

The change is equal to 44%
